How Wagering Works

Wagering requirements determine how many times you must play through a bonus before withdrawing any winnings. For example, a 100% deposit bonus of $100 with a 35x wagering requirement means you need to wager $3,500 ($100 × 35) before cashing out. Different games contribute different percentages: slots often contribute 100%, while table games may contribute only 10% or 20%. Here’s a detailed calculation:

Example: You deposit $50 and claim a 100% match bonus of $50. Wagering requirement: 30x (bonus + deposit). Total to wager = ($50 + $50) × 30 = $6,000. Suppose you play slots (100% contribution) and place bets of $2 per spin. You would need 3,000 spins to clear the wagering. If the slot has an RTP of 96%, expected loss per $100 wagered is $4. Over $6,000, expected loss = $240. That leaves you with $100 – $240 = -$140 (a loss). Always read the wagering terms carefully; some bonuses have maximum bet limits or game restrictions that affect your strategy.

When Things Go Wrong

Even the best platforms have hiccups. Here are common issues and solutions:

  • Failed deposit: Check if your bank blocks gambling transactions. Try an e-wallet or contact your bank. Ensure you haven’t exceeded daily limits.
  • Withdrawal pending for days: First, confirm all documents are uploaded and verified. If still delayed, contact live chat. If no response, escalate to the licensing authority.
  • Game not loading: Clear your browser cache or try a different browser. If using a PWA, reinstall the app.
  • Bonus not credited: Ensure you opted in and met the minimum deposit. Terms may require a bonus code. Contact support with your deposit ID.
  • Account locked: Usually due to incomplete verification or multiple accounts. Contact support with your ID to resolve.
  • Disputed bet: If a sports bet result is incorrect, take a screenshot and provide the event ID. The casino’s dispute resolution process typically takes 1–2 weeks.

Handling a Delayed Withdrawal

If your withdrawal is still pending after the stated processing time:

  1. Check your account status: Ensure verification is complete (ID, proof of address). Some casinos require additional checks for large amounts.
  2. Review pending withdrawal: In your account history, see if the status is ‘Pending’, ‘Processing’, or ‘Completed’. If ‘Pending’, it may still be within the processing window.
  3. Contact support: Use live chat or email. Provide your username, withdrawal amount, and method. Ask for an estimated release time.
  4. Wait the maximum: If support says it will take 48 hours, wait. If it exceeds, escalate to the casino’s compliance department.
  5. File a complaint: After 7 days with no progress, submit a complaint to the licensing authority (e.g., MGA, UKGC) or to independent mediators like ThePOGG.

Keep all communication records (chat transcripts, email timestamps). Most casinos resolve legitimate withdrawals within a few days.

FAQ

What documents do I need to verify my account?

You typically need a government-issued ID (passport or driver’s license), a recent utility bill (within 3 months), and sometimes a copy of your payment method (e.g., card photo with digits covered).

Can I play on mobile without downloading an app?

Yes, the casino offers a mobile-optimized website or a progressive web app (PWA) that you can launch from your browser’s menu. No app store download is required.

How long do withdrawals take?

Processing times vary by method: e-wallets usually within 24 hours, cards 1–3 days, bank transfers 3–7 days. Weekends and holidays may cause delays.

Are there fees on deposits or withdrawals?

Most casinos do not charge deposit fees, but your bank or e-wallet might. Withdrawal fees may apply after a certain number of free withdrawals per month. Check the cashier terms.

What is the minimum deposit amount?

The minimum deposit is usually $10 or €10, but some payment methods may require higher amounts. Check the banking page for details.

How do wagering requirements work on free spins?

Free spin winnings are often treated as bonus funds and must be wagered a certain number of times (e.g., 35x) before withdrawal. Always check the terms for the specific free spin offer.

Can I set deposit limits?

Yes, most licensed casinos offer responsible gaming tools including de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ion. You can set these in your account settings.

What should I do if I suspect a technical error on a slot?

Take a screenshot of the screen, note the time and bet ID, and contact support immediately. The casino will investigate the game log and correct the balance if an error occurred.
